On Wednesday the 11th of December our Junior Boys' GAA team, led by their coach Mr. Crowe, took on a strong Blessington side. The match kicked off at 10:30 AM despite the freezing cold weather.
The match started with a strong battle for the lead with the game being even on all fronts. Unfortunately, after 15 minutes Blessington took the lead with a well worked point. David’s was quick to react with an excellent point from AJ Long. Throughout the rest of the first half David’s and Blessington were in a deadlock with Blessington taking the lead and gaining momentum. They managed to score a few crucial points.
Going into the second half the lads were encouraged to keep going by their coach Mr. Crowe. The lads went into the second half with a new found confidence and took the game to their opposition. Unfortunately they weren’t able convert their chances meaning that the game ended with an unfortunate loss for the lads.
The loss did not display how well the lads played and how they kept going for the whole game, never giving up. A massive thanks to their coach, Mr. Crowe, for accompanying them.
